A Theoretical Model for Dimensioning Microwaves Point-to-Point PDH Networks Adopting Adaptive Modulation
10 September 2006
Adaptive modulation is confirming as a valid alternative technology that gives the opportunity to increase the spectrum efficiency whatever is the transported capacity. This technology is based on the possibility to achieve a higher throughput also over fading channels adjusting some parameters as modulation scheme, capacity and/or coding complexity. Adaptive modulation gives the opportunity to boost the transmission capacity of radio links up to 3 times without the need of additional license, minimizing upgrade/installation operations and with a significant cost reduction. In this paper we present the results of some investigations about the achievable capacity improvement concerning the adoption of adaptive modulation considering the effects related to the transmission medium in urban environment for both low and high frequency bands
